LINUX.ORG.RU

Web page screenshot on server

 , , ,


0

1

Привет.

Есть серверное приложение, есть необходимость неинтерактивно по расписанию (например, раз в сутки) загружать определённую веб-страницу (перегруженную тяжёлым javascript-кодом), сохранять снимок этой страницы (причём подождав, пока полностью загрузится) в png файл и отправлять кое-куда.

Какие есть способы это сделать?

CutyCapt, например. Только ему надо X server, хотя можно попробовать подсунуть xvfb.

anonymous ()

небольшой скрипт на Selenium, возможно?

noomorph ()

виртуальный X сервер, в нём браузер, затем screenfetch

всё это в скрипте, засунутом в крон

reprimand ★★★★★ ()

тяжелый js -> браузер -> selenium

vtVitus ★★★★★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.